I went down to Jim on Wednesday and as it was yet again raining we decided to do some body work on &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_1"&gt;Youri&lt;/span&gt; in the great indoors. This was in the form of the Linda &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_2"&gt;Tellington&lt;/span&gt;-Jones &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_3"&gt;TT&lt;/span&gt; touch. Among &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_4"&gt;Jims&lt;/span&gt; many other talents (I've been paid handsomely to say this!!) Jim is also a practitioner in this method. In &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_5"&gt;Lindas&lt;/span&gt; words "the intent of the &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_6"&gt;TT&lt;/span&gt; touch is to activate the function of the cells and awaken cellular intelligence and by doing so offers a positive approach to training, improving performance and health of the horse. The &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_7"&gt;TT&lt;/span&gt; touch helps to release tension and increase body awareness". It was great to see the different reactions from &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_8"&gt;Youri&lt;/span&gt;, when Jim worked on his head &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_9"&gt;Youri&lt;/span&gt; kept trying to bite Jim and then as Jim worked down &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_10"&gt;Youris&lt;/span&gt; body, &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_11"&gt;Youri&lt;/span&gt; would lower his head and lick and chew and he looked really chilled out.  I am looking forward to being able to work on &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_12"&gt;Youri&lt;/span&gt; and looking for changes.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;I went back to &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_13"&gt;Ballyteague&lt;/span&gt; on Saturday and we went for a hack, Jim and the 3 dogs, Max, Sally and Peggy and &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_14"&gt;Youri&lt;/span&gt; and I. I am just writing because I guess I am excited about whats happening with &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_0"&gt;Youri&lt;/span&gt;. Yesterday &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_1"&gt;Youri&lt;/span&gt; and I went out for a hack with Jim and his three dogs and we had a good day. The wind was howling and believe it or not it was raining and here I was feeling pretty cool about being on my horse. I realised I had worked so hard and pushed &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_2"&gt;Youri&lt;/span&gt; to the limits to get to the &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_3"&gt;Paralympics&lt;/span&gt;, and while we did everything to ensure &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_4"&gt;Youris&lt;/span&gt; physical fitness for the job I never dealt with (or took notice of) what was going on between his ears, if truth be told, I didn't know how. I used to spend hours sitting in my buggy in a field at &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_5"&gt;Kevins&lt;/span&gt; place with &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_6"&gt;Youri&lt;/span&gt; without knowing how to interact with him and I got pretty tired of nothing happening and it felt like he didn't know me at all and so I stopped spending time and just concentrated on working him. After the &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_7"&gt;Paralypmics&lt;/span&gt; I wanted to sell him because I just kept getting frustrated and pissed off with him and I hated feeling that way. I don't believe he's a bad horse, he has plenty of character and is a cheeky little you know what at the best of times but sometimes, well actually a lot of times, it felt like he was a lost soul and just didn't know how to be. &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_8"&gt;Youri&lt;/span&gt; has been with Jim probably two months now and Jim has opened up a new world (a world I only dreamt of) for us. Jim is teaching me (slowly cause I am a slow learner!!!) and Youri how to communicate, how to manage on the ground, how to know when &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_10"&gt;Youri&lt;/span&gt; is happy and relaxed and soft and how take control of his feet rather than the other way round! I think it will take time but I also believe I owe my little man for giving me the best experience of my life in &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_12"&gt;Hong&lt;/span&gt; Kong and for teaching me how to ride. A big thank you to Paul, Niall, Ruth, Sue, Jeff, Jan and Mags and Rachel for your help and support and pictures.&lt;div class="blogger-post-footer"&gt;&lt;img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/2601056655577106884-6895973304276556633?l=eilishbyrne.blogspot.com' alt='' /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;</content><link rel='replies'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://eilishbyrne.blogspot.com/feeds/6895973304276556633/comments/default' title='Post Comments'/><link rel='replies' type='text/html' href='http://www.blogger.com/comment.g?blogID=2601056655577106884&amp;postID=6895973304276556633' title='0 Comments'/><link rel='edit'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/2601056655577106884/posts/default/6895973304276556633'/><link rel='self' type='application/atom+xml' href='http://www.blogger.com/feeds/2601056655577106884/posts/default/6895973304276556633'/><link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='http://eilishbyrne.blogspot.com/2007/08/hi-all-you-lovely-people-well-i-am-just.html' title=''/><author><name>Eilish</name><uri>http://www.blogger.com/profile/11884296358311659394</uri><email>noreply@blogger.com</email><gd:image rel='http://schemas.google.com/g/2005#thumbnail' width='16' height='16' src='http://img2.blogblog.com/img/b16-rounded.gif'/></author><thr:total>0</thr:total></entry><entry><id>t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-2601056655577106884.post-8713272802118104360</id><published>2007-07-25T04:04:00.000-07:00</published><updated>2007-07-25T04:36:52.312-07:00</updated><title type='text'></title><content type='html'>Hello, well its now July 25&l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_0"&gt;th&lt;/span&gt; and we got home from the World Championships on Monday night.  It was a huge learning curve and to be honest I am feeling a little deflated and &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-corrected" id="SPELLING_ERROR_1"&gt;disappointed&lt;/span&gt; with our overall performance.  This is how our week went.  We &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_2"&gt;ie&lt;/span&gt; Paul &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_3"&gt;Kilbride&lt;/span&gt; and Niall Quirk and I left Ireland on Monday 16&l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_4"&gt;th&lt;/span&gt; and made it to &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_5"&gt;Hartpury&lt;/span&gt; around 4.30pm, the horses arrived about a half an hour later and we settled them in and went and had dinner.  The rest of the team flew to Bristol and arrived in &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_6"&gt;Hartpury&lt;/span&gt; earlier the same day.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Tuesday we got to ride in the new &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_7"&gt;Hartpury&lt;/span&gt; Arena and practiced our music.  I was so engrossed with riding my horse I went up the centre line at the end the wrong way and didn't even realise what I had done, we had a good laugh over that, but thank god it happened on a practice day!!!!&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Wednesday, we had to be on our horses by 8am and trained in indoor 1, a horse got loose and got into the arena where we were working and &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_8"&gt;Youri&lt;/span&gt; started playing up and spinning around the place, I broke one of my straps and was lucky to stay on.  Later on that evening Paul noticed &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_9"&gt;Youris&lt;/span&gt; leg swollen and he was lame, he had a lump at the back of his right leg and all Paul could do was cold hose it and bandage it.  We had the opening ceremony and it was great fun and we met lots of lovely people and our sponsors and I got to carry the Irish flag which I was very proud of.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Thursday, we were back in the &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_10"&gt;Hartpury&lt;/span&gt; indoor at 7am.  &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_11"&gt;Youri&lt;/span&gt; was fine and sound thankfully.  Thursday afternoon we had the trot up and we were all very nervous but they all passed with no problems.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Friday, our warm up team test was on, I was on at 11.42 and ended up with a score of 67.524 and was placed ninth and got into the prize ceremony which was great fun.  I was thrilled there was 32 competitors in my grade &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_12"&gt;ie&lt;/span&gt; grade 2 and it was a great feeling.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Saturday, our individual test was on the the old indoor and we had a good warm up and then we went into the competition arena and &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_13"&gt;Youri&lt;/span&gt; lost his life with all the people and the judges at the side of the arena and kept spooking and &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-corrected" id="SPELLING_ERROR_14"&gt;wouldn't&lt;/span&gt; go up to the top of the arena.  Paul was allowed into the arena to walk us up to the top and then we went for it.  We trotted up the centre line and halted and he reined back and &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-corrected" id="SPELLING_ERROR_15"&gt;wouldn't&lt;/span&gt; go up the centre line.  I had to turn before C and ended up loosing out on my first 4 movements.  We got better and better and the last two minutes of my test was really good.  I ended up with 61.818 and in 20&l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_16"&gt;th&lt;/span&gt; place.  I had a good cry afterwards, but lots of people stopped me and complimented me on how well I rode through it all.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Sunday was my &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-corrected" id="SPELLING_ERROR_17"&gt;freestyle&lt;/span&gt; and &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_18"&gt;Youri&lt;/span&gt; felt really dead on me.  I &lt;span class="blsp-spelling-corrected" id="SPELLING_ERROR_19"&gt;couldn't&lt;/span&gt; get his back and and just kept pushing him on and it was awful.  I ended up with 62.774 and am not sure if I ended up in 12&l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_20"&gt;th&lt;/span&gt; or 13&lt;span class="blsp-spelling-error" id="SPELLING_ERROR_21"&gt;th&lt;/span&gt; place.
